เครื่องมือแปลง XhCode ออนไลน์

CSV เป็น SQL Converter

ป้อนข้อมูล  เต็มหน้าจอ ล้าง




ผลลัพธ์  เต็มหน้าจอ
CSV เป็น SQL Online Converter Tools

ตัวแปลง CSV เป็น SQL คืออะไร

ตัวแปลง CSV เป็น SQL คือเครื่องมือหรือสคริปต์ที่แปลงข้อมูลจากไฟล์ CSV (ค่าที่คั่นด้วยจุลภาค) เป็นคำสั่ง SQL (ภาษาสอบถามที่มีโครงสร้าง) ซึ่งปกติจะเป็นคำสั่ง INSERT INTO
ช่วยให้คุณสามารถนำข้อมูลแบบตารางจากสเปรดชีตหรือไฟล์แบบแฟลตมาโหลดลงในฐานข้อมูลเชิงสัมพันธ์ เช่น MySQL, PostgreSQL, SQLite หรือ SQL Server


เหตุใดจึงควรใช้ตัวแปลง CSV เป็น SQL

  • การนำเข้าฐานข้อมูล: ทำให้การย้ายหรือการนำเข้าข้อมูลจำนวนมากเข้าสู่ฐานข้อมูลเป็นเรื่องง่าย

  • การทำงานอัตโนมัติ: มีประโยชน์สำหรับการเขียนสคริปต์สำหรับการสร้างฐานข้อมูลอัตโนมัติ

  • การทดสอบและการพัฒนา: สร้างข้อมูลตัวอย่าง SQL จากไฟล์ CSV ที่มีอยู่ได้อย่างรวดเร็วสำหรับการทดสอบแอปหรือฐานข้อมูล

  • ความสามารถในการพกพาข้อมูล: ช่วยให้คุณสามารถแปลงการส่งออกสเปรดชีตเป็นรูปแบบที่ฐานข้อมูลสามารถเข้าใจได้


วิธีใช้ตัวแปลง CSV เป็น SQL

  • เครื่องมือออนไลน์: อัปโหลดไฟล์ CSV กำหนดชื่อตารางและประเภทคอลัมน์ และรับผลลัพธ์ SQL เพื่อคัดลอกหรือดาวน์โหลด

  • เครื่องมือการจัดการฐานข้อมูล: GUI ของฐานข้อมูลบางตัว (เช่น phpMyAdmin, DBeaver) มีคุณลักษณะการนำเข้า CSV ที่สร้าง SQL โดยอัตโนมัติ

  • สคริปต์ที่กำหนดเอง: เขียน สคริปต์ใน Python, JavaScript ฯลฯ เพื่อวนซ้ำแถว CSV และสร้างคำสั่ง SQL INSERT

  • เครื่องมือบรรทัดคำสั่ง: ใช้ยูทิลิตี้เช่น csvsql (จาก csvkit) เพื่อแปลง CSV เป็น SQL โดยอัตโนมัติ

โดยปกติแล้ว คุณต้องระบุ:

  • ชื่อตาราง

  • ชื่อคอลัมน์ (จากส่วนหัวหรือด้วยตนเอง)

  • ประเภทข้อมูล (ตัวเลือก)

  • การจัดการอักขระพิเศษหรือค่าว่าง


เมื่อใดจึงควรใช้ตัวแปลง CSV เป็น SQL

  • เมื่อนำเข้า สเปรดชีตหรือข้อมูลที่ส่งออกไปยังฐานข้อมูล

  • เมื่อย้ายข้อมูลเก่าจากไฟล์แบบแบนไปยังระบบเชิงสัมพันธ์

  • เมื่อเตรียมการแทรกข้อมูลจำนวนมาก เพื่อเริ่มต้นฐานข้อมูลใหม่

  • เมื่อทำงานในสภาพแวดล้อมการพัฒนา และต้องการข้อมูลทดสอบอย่างรวดเร็วในรูปแบบ SQL

  • เมื่อรวมข้อมูลจากแหล่งภายนอกเข้าในระบบแบ็กเอนด์ของคุณ